PAGG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2013 in Review

23 of the 3,084 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Invesco Global Agriculture ETF (PAGG) for Q3 2013, worth a combined $45.7M — down 5.3% from $48.2M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 3 funds closed out of PAGG and 1 opened new positions — a net loss of 2 holders — while 9 trimmed existing stakes and 9 added.

The largest buyer was Bank of America, adding an estimated $1.05M. The largest seller was Invesco, cutting an estimated $1.79M.
